Polynomial.IsRoot.def
∀ {R : Type u} {a : R} [inst : Semiring R] {p : Polynomial R}, p.IsRoot a ↔ Polynomial.eval a p = 0- Defined in
- Mathlib.Algebra.Polynomial.Eval.Defs
